What does lumpish mean?

Looking for the meaning or definition of the word lumpish? Here's what it means.

Adjective
  1. Shaped like a lump, lumpy, ill-defined in shape.
  2. Like lumps, lumpy, composed of unshaped or mismatched pieces.
  3. Like a lump, cloddish, dull, slow-witted.
  4. (archaic) Without energy, lethargic.
  5. Awkward, inelegant.

Examples
Three lovelorn teenage girls: Marie, the tomboy, neglects her lumpish friend Anne for Floriane, a synchronized swimming nymphet.
He studied antiquity in immense detail, in search of a basis for reforming modern architecture, which he thought had become lumpish and boring.
The style shows its best in New York, but even there it was relatively heavy, lumpish, and derivative.
The buildings are formed from quite blunt, lumpish volumes, which are then cut and deformed according to an abstract procedure.
Silent and lumpish, he seems to live chiefly through the random fixations of his senses.
Yet lumpish Jane's fairytale romance is left stranded on the roadside by the self-centered pragmatism of robbers on the run.
